Destinations within the Highland Council area: where to stay and what to explore

The Highland Council region spans a vast and diverse landscape, from urban centers to remote coastal and island communities. Here are some destinations you’ll likely encounter when planning a business trip with the intent to explore Scotland’s north and west Highlands:

  • Inverness: The regional capital, a thriving hub with riverfront charm, good dining, and a growing tech scene. It’s a great anchor city with multiple Granny Flat options that offer dependable workspaces and fast wifi.
  • Aviemore: Nestled in the Cairngorms, this town blends outdoor adventure with accommodations that suit corporate travelers who want quick access to nature during downtime.
  • Loch Ness and the Great Glen: Iconic scenery and easy day trips to distilleries, castles, and scenic lochs. A base near Loch Ness provides tranquil surroundings for focused work sessions with occasional inspiration breaks.
  • Fort William: A gateway to Ben Nevis and outdoor pursuits. The area offers quiet Granny Flat options that balance productivity with access to mountain scenery.
  • Isle of Skye and the Western Isles (parts within the Highland Council): Dramatic landscapes and a range of accommodation choices, including work-ready Granny Flats in tranquil settings.
  • Wick, Thurso, and other northern towns: Coastal towns with strong connectivity and cozy, purpose-built workspaces in holiday rentals and Granny Flats.
  • Beauly, Nairn, Dingwall: Smaller towns with convenient services, local culture, and comfortable accommodations suitable for long-term business stays.

Each destination offers a unique mix of scenery, cultural experiences, and activities to break up your workday. When selecting where to stay, consider proximity to meetings, transport links, and the type of leisure activities you’d like to pursue after hours. A Granny Flat in a picturesque village with easy access to Inverness and the Cairngorms can provide the best balance between work and exploration. Activities and local experiences to complement a business trip

The Highland Council area is renowned for outdoor adventures, cultural experiences, and culinary highlights. After a productive day, consider these activities to unwind and gather inspiration for future plans:

  • Loch Ness cruises and scenic boat trips: Experience the famous loch’s serene waters and surrounding hills, offering a refreshing contrast to a long day of screen time.
  • Castle and historic house tours: Visit Culloden Battlefield near Inverness and other historic sites to gain a deeper sense of Scotland’s heritage.
  • Cairngorms National Park hikes: Short or extended hikes, wildlife watching, and accessible routes for varying fitness levels.
  • Whisky and brewery experiences: Distillery tours in the Highlands provide insights into Scotland’s craft beverage tradition and a chance to unwind with colleagues and clients.
  • Coastal walks and beaches: The northern shoreline offers dramatic skies, sea air, and opportunities for reflective thinking after meetings.
  • Golf and outdoor clubs: The Highlands boast historic courses with breathtaking backdrops, ideal for client entertainment or weekend rounds.
  • Local markets, food trails, and seafood experiences: Sourcing fresh ingredients or sampling regional produce can be a delightful way to unwind and network with hosts or locals.

Practical tips for securing a productive stay in Highland Council accommodations

To ensure your stay supports long hours of work and efficient travel, use these practical guidelines when choosing a Granny Flat or vacation rental in the Highlands:

  • Verify the workspace setup with photos or a live tour: desk size, chair comfort, lighting, and proximity to power outlets.
  • Confirm wifi reliability: read reviews mentioning stability during video calls or check with the host about router placement and network security.
  • Assess noise levels and location: choose a unit that offers a quiet environment for calls and focused work.
  • Check parking and access: private entry and convenient parking reduce morning friction during a busy travel week.
  • Evaluate nearby amenities: a well-equipped kitchen, local shops, and cafes nearby can save time and support a balanced schedule.
  • Consider the duration of your stay: longer stays often yield better rates, and some hosts offer discounts for extended bookings.
  • Review cancellation policies: flexible options provide peace of mind during fluctuating travel plans.
